## Service Account: reminder-runner

Owner: Platform team at Bristlecone Health Systems.

Purpose: nightly job that sends appointment reminders for the Larkfield Clinic scheduler. Runs at 02:00 local, retries twice, then pages on-call.

Scope: read-only on appointments, send-only on the Chirp notification service. No patient record access.

Rotation: quarterly. If reminders stop, check job logs first, then credential validity. The key currently in use is shown below.

app token of faduf-fahap = qvz11-oVDfodQjTcO

# Master Key Set Transport — Coordinator Notes

The Halloway master key set (ring of nine, tagged brass) moves only by vetted driver between the Carden Street archive and the Tollbridge annex. Keys travel in the sealed grey pouch, logged out and back the same day. No substitutions of driver mid-route; if the assigned driver is unavailable, the run is cancelled, not delegated. Radio the annex desk on departure and arrival.

The driver must be given the following confidential hand-over instruction verbatim.

drop instructions, bahif-bahip: the norax feniel courier leaves the drumir kaseth rusir ledger at gate 1983 under passcode 849948

## Deployment — Offline Mode

TerraNote's field-survey app syncs when connectivity returns; offline mode is enabled per deployment, not per device. Push the build, then verify the local store initializes on first launch. If surveyors report missing forms, the sync window is usually misconfigured. Deploys require the service configuration below to be present before first sync.

config for bahop-baduf:
[kasion]
team = lamath
access_code = ac_d807e5
host = kasion.paliqcloud.corp
port = 4000
owner = julix.tamvan
peer = frair.qorvelsoft.local

TICKET #4412 — Vault locked after stale-cache incident

During the Quillbrook postmortem we found the edge cache served expired session tokens for 40 minutes, which tripped the auto-lock on the Harrowgate secrets vault. This is expected behavior: repeated invalid tokens look like a brute-force attempt. New team members should read the postmortem doc before attempting unlock. The vault stays sealed until someone on the on-call rotation completes manual recovery. To reopen it, use the recovery passphrase below.

unlock words, fawig-bagef: olidor-holir-istox-holath-tamys-quenion-giliel